CFSDN nhấn mạnh vào việc tạo ra giá trị thông qua mã nguồn mở. Chúng tôi cam kết xây dựng một nền tảng chia sẻ tài nguyên để mọi người làm CNTT có thể tìm thấy thế giới tuyệt vời của riêng mình tại đây.
Bài đăng trên blog CFSDN này Ví dụ về Phân tích Try {} Catch {} được tác giả thu thập và sắp xếp. Nếu bạn quan tâm đến bài viết này, hãy nhớ thích nó.
Hôm nay một người bạn để lại tin nhắn cho tôi hỏi, try{...}catch(){...} có nghĩa là gì? Nó được dùng để làm gì?
Nói một cách đơn giản, chúng được sử dụng để phát hiện các trường hợp ngoại lệ.
Chúng ta hãy giải thích chi tiết điều này thông qua một ví dụ.
?
1
2
3
4
5
6
7
8
|
thử
{
Hình ảnh img = Image.createImage(
"/hình ảnh.png"
);
cảnh báo.setImage(img);
}
nắm lấy
(java.io.IOException và)
{
Hệ thống.out.println(
"Lỗi"
);
}
|
Image img=Image.createImage("/image.png"); Nếu không tìm thấy tệp, lỗi sẽ xảy ra ở trên, do đó để xử lý lỗi ngoại lệ này, hãy sử dụng phương pháp trên để bắt ngoại lệ rồi xử lý ngoại lệ. Sau đây là lỗi đầu ra.
Có nghĩa là, trước tiên nó sẽ thực thi chương trình trong dấu ngoặc try: Image img=Image.createImage("/image.png"); alert.setImage(img); Nếu có lỗi, nó sẽ nhảy trực tiếp đến khối catch và throw System.out.println("Error"); Câu này cho bạn biết rằng có lỗi trong dấu ngoặc try.
Cuối cùng, bài viết này về vai trò của Try {} Catch{} trong phân tích trường hợp đã kết thúc. Nếu bạn muốn biết thêm về vai trò của Try {} Catch{} trong phân tích trường hợp, vui lòng tìm kiếm các bài viết trên CFSDN hoặc tiếp tục duyệt các bài viết liên quan. Tôi hy vọng bạn sẽ ủng hộ blog của tôi trong tương lai! .
Tôi là một lập trình viên xuất sắc, rất giỏi!